Please leave a commentDive into the complexities of Richard Wagner's "Siegfried," one of the most celebrated operas in classical music. This week, we explore the potent themes woven into Siegfried's narrative, reflecting Wagner’s own tumultuous life, societal upheavals, and political ideology. Discover how the opera mirrors Wagner’s personal struggles and his revolutionary spirit inspired by the 1848 revolutions across Europe. Our discussion unpacks the hero’s journey that Siegfried embarks upon, delving into questions surrounding identity, destiny, and artistic expression. We also spotlight the crucial role of conductors in interpreting Wagner’s intricate compositions, from historical figures like Hans Richter to modern virtuosos who continue to bring this narrative to life. Understanding the significance of these artistic leaders enriches our appreciation of Wagner's work, illuminating how each conductor shapes the emotional trajectory of the performance.Additionally, the episode challenges listeners to reflect on Wagner's controversial legacy and how his political beliefs inform our understanding of his operatic masterpieces. Can we separate his art from the artist’s ideologies?
